Puxi Campus G6 Chinese Department Science Fiction Month Comes to a Successful End
In the past month, all the teachers and students of the sixth grade Chinese group have explored the unknown universe together, imagined the world of the future, and enjoyed a time full of imagination and creativity! On Friday, a unique science fiction month event was held at Xianmian Building.
In the event, Ms. Ruan Xiaofang, a renowned children's literature writer, a promoter of children's reading, and the author of the "Moshasha's Magic Library" series of fantasy novels, shared her creative experience with the children and led them into a fairy tale world full of fantasy colors. She cleverly combined fairy tale elements with science fiction imagination to create a unique literary world, allowing the students to deeply appreciate the charm of literary creation.
Ms. Gu Bei, a renowned science fiction translator and writer, explained the mysteries of science fiction literature from an imaginative perspective. She guided the students to spread their imaginative wings, exploring the unknown universe, and experiencing the endless imagination brought by science fiction literature. The wonderful lectures of the two guests gave students a deeper understanding of science fiction literature and provided them with broader ideas for their creations.
The awards session, which was exciting for the students, was also held on the same day. In this science fiction month, the students experienced the wonders of future technology in the world of science fiction movies. They followed the protagonist on a thrilling adventure in the ocean of science fiction. And on the path of creating science fiction stories, they have traveled throughout the interstellar space, creating an infinite world of possibilities for the future! After intense selection, a group of excellent science fiction stories emerged in the end. These works fully showcase the creativity and imagination of our sixth grade students, while also reflecting their profound understanding and love for science fiction literature. Ms. Ruan Xiaofang, Ms. Gu Bei, Ms. Chen Fan, Head of SHSID Middle School Chinese Department and Ms. Liu Qiong, the Teaching Supervisor, presented awards and took photos with the award-winning students.
